The problem is what defines an optimization? And what defines a cheat? Nvidia not clipping the plane correctly because it knows what will be shown is a cheat by many standards. How is ATI providing thier own hand tuned shader program not a cheat?

Afterall the Nvidia "cheat" didnt degrade the picture quality in the sense of normal operation in 3dmark03. It was only when you bent the demo using the dev version of the program.

IMO they are both cheats and it is hilarious watching people defend ATIs cheat while chastizing Nvidia.

Why are they both cheats? Because none of the optimizations\cheats benefits any real world application or game. It only determines the executable and loads the hand tuned garbage and inflates the scores. Just changing versions of the program negated the benefit.

Both cheated. Nvidia is the bad guy and ATI apparently saved face by admitting to cheating and removing said code from thier next driver release.
